Why Is Size and Weight Critical for Falconry Drones?
Size and weight are critical for falconry drones because they directly affect the drone’s maneuverability, flight stability, and the ability to blend into the environment without disturbing the birds.
According to a study published in the Journal of Field Robotics, smaller and lighter drones are more agile and can navigate complex terrains and environments with greater ease, which is essential for effective falconry practices (Johnson et al., 2021). This agility allows falconers to track and monitor their birds without causing undue stress or disruption, which is vital for both the health of the birds and the success of the hunt.
The underlying mechanism involves the physics of flight; lighter drones require less energy to achieve lift and maintain altitude, allowing for longer flight times and more sustained interactions with the falcons. Additionally, smaller drones can fly at lower altitudes and closer proximity to the birds, which helps in training and acclimatization. This minimizes the chances of spooking the falcons, as larger, heavier drones may create noise or turbulence that can startle them, thereby compromising the falconry experience.

What Are the Safety Guidelines for Using Drones in Falconry?
When using drones in falconry, adhering to safety guidelines is crucial for both the birds and the surrounding environment.
- Distance from Wildlife: Maintain a safe distance from other wildlife to avoid stressing them or causing disturbances.
- Drone Regulations: Follow local and national regulations regarding drone operation, including altitude limits and no-fly zones.
- Bird Training: Ensure that falcons are well-trained to be comfortable with the presence of a drone to prevent panic or erratic behavior.
- Battery Management: Regularly check and manage drone battery levels to prevent mid-flight failures, which can lead to crashes.
- Emergency Protocols: Have a plan in place for emergencies, including how to safely land the drone if something goes wrong.
- Weather Conditions: Always assess weather conditions before flying, as high winds or rain can make drone operation dangerous.
- Observer Presence: Have a companion present during flights to assist in monitoring both the drone and the falcon’s behavior.
